AN exhibition of work by artists with mental health problems has gone on show at Huddersfield Art Gallery.

The exhibition, which opened on Saturday, is being run by Artists In Mind, a charity supporting artists with acute mental health problems. Work by 10 artists is on display until September 29.

AIM co-ordinator Richard Turner said the exhibition aimed to challenge negative preconceptions associated with mental illness.

He said: “The work in this show can be an inspiration to all of us. Creativity is powerful medicine, offering enormous transformative and therapeutic potential for those living with a serious mental health problem.”
